Gold Bond Rough and Bumpy vs AmLactin Daily Moisturizing Lotion

Feel and Application

Gold Bond's Rough & Bumpy cream takes a multifaceted approach, leveraging a powerful mix of AHAs, BHAs, and PHAs, alongside 7 moisturizers and 3 vitamins. However, it's worth noting that Gold Bond does not disclose the exact concentration of these exfoliating acids in their product.

This lack of transparency makes it a bit tricky to objectively compare the potential exfoliating power of this product to others. Regardless, the cream is designed to provide an entire skin pampering session in one tub, aiming for softness without the grease. It's hypoallergenic and fragrance-free, glides on smoothly, and absorbs quickly, letting you get dressed immediately without fear of the product transferring onto your clothes.

On the other hand, AmLactin keeps things straightforward with a moisturizing lotion that focuses on the power of a clinically proven 12% lactic acid for gentle exfoliation and skin renewal. Unlike Gold Bond, AmLactin's transparency about its active ingredient concentration lets users understand the potential strength of the product better (12% being on the higher end of the potency scale).

The lotion leaves your skin soft and smooth without any greasy residue. Plus, with it being fragrance-free and paraben-free, it caters to those who prefer products without additional additives or those with more sensitive skin.

Performance and Results

When it comes to Gold Bond's and AmLactin's efficacy, there's a curious switch in transparency, which can make comparing the two a bit more challenging.

Gold Bond is quite forthcoming about what users can expect from their Rough & Bumpy cream. After just one week of use, 90% of users experience smoother, softer skin. And the results only get better from there - after four weeks, 100% of users saw a 74% reduction in bumps, and 89% experienced consistently less bumpy and significantly softer skin.

The transparency in sharing these results allows you to anticipate the possible outcomes from using the product. However, since Gold Bond doesn't disclose the exact concentration of the exfoliating acids, it's hard to directly relate these fantastic results to the potential strength of the product.

On the other hand, AmLactin's Daily Moisturizing Lotion banks on the proven power of 12% lactic acid. There's no disputing the effectiveness of this concentration in removing dead skin cells and promoting skin renewal, but AmLactin takes a subtler approach when it comes to divulging performance results.

They make reference to "more than 50 clinical trials" studying Lactic Acid, but they do not provide specific data about the results from using their product, unlike Gold Bond. This lack of statistics can make it a bit harder for potential users to visualize the possible outcomes of using AmLactin.

While this seems like a bit of a role reversal, it's worth noting that each product's performance can also depend on individual skin type and condition. Not everyone's skin reacts the same way to skincare products, and these percentages may not represent your personal experience.

Usage and Suitability

Gold Bond is designed to smooth and soften rough and bumpy skin on arms and legs and rough, dry skin on elbows, knees, heels, back, and buttocks. Because it contains exfoliating acids, it's advised to use sun protection to prevent sun sensitivity while using this product.

AmLactin is the go-to for those looking for a daily moisturizer for rough, dry skin. Since it's fragrance-free and paraben-free, it's a good pick for those with sensitive skin or who prefer minimal ingredient lists.
